Dialling must be performed by a PPP client, for example via a Windows dial-up
connection. In Windows, use the New Connection Wizard, and under Connect to
the network at my workplace set up a Dial-up connection.
Enable CSD dial-in
Yes
Access to the Web user interface of the SINAUT MD741-1 from a dial-in data
connection is allowed.
No
Access via dial-in data connection is not allowed.
PPP user name / password
Select a username and a password that must be used by a PPP client (e.g. a
Windows dial-up connection) to log on to the SINAUT MD741-1. The same
username and the same password must be entered in the PPP client.
Permitted call numbers (CLIP check)
Specify the call number of the telephone connection from which the dial-in data
connection is established. The telephone connection must support Calling Line
Identification Presentation (CLIP), and this function must be activated.
The call number entered in the SINAUT MD741-1 must be exactly the same as the
call number reported, any may also have to include the country code and prefix,
e.g. +494012345678.
If multiple call numbers of a private branch exchange are to have access
authorisation, you can use the "*" symbol as a wildcard, e.g. +49401234*. Then all
call numbers that begin with +49401234 will be accepted.
Note
Firewall rules entered for HTTPS and SSH access also apply for CSD access. The
source IP address ("From IP") for CSD access is defined as 10.99.99.2.
New
Adds a new approved call number for CSD remote access that you can then fill out.
Delete
Removes a firewall rule for CSD remote access.
